I find this particular scripture very relative to how I am feeling right now. We as followers of the word of God have been called to be the defenders of the marginalized within society. I have over the years found great wisdom and relevance in the book of Proverbs.
If you take the time to understand the period leading up to the exile of Israel to Babylon this occurred because of their perverting of justice toward the marginalized within their community. This was advanced by their choosing to worship other gods for which these practices were acceptable. Throughout history this has been repeated. Most times ignored by Christians but in some cases even condoned.
I do not see myself as a prophet like Isiah or Jerimiah. I am just a humble local preacher. But I fear for those that have fallen for these false gods. That has let โthe othersโ be demonized in the name of some mythical solution to a man-made problem. I pray every day that we who believe in Jesus, those that claim the mantle of Christianity will return to the teachings of Jesus and God in both word and deed. Jesus is the way the truth and the light. Only through God and our willingness to follow Godโs command of unconditional love can we even hope to truly improve this fallen world.
